Obituary for Inara Booker

Inara Booker, 89, passed away February 19, 2019 at the Sussman House in
Rockport. She was surrounded by her loving family and caring staff. Ina was born
November 22, 1929 in Jelgava, Latvia to Dr. Alfred Mednis and Elza (Jansons)
Mednis.

Inara spent her early life in Latvia and came to the United States in 1949. She met
Bill, her husband of 57 years in 1953. They raised their family in West Dennis,
Massachusetts, but their love was the mountains and lakes of Rangeley, Maine
where they summered. Once retired, they moved to Rangeley where they
enjoyed time in the outdoors with family and friends skiing, canoeing, and hiking.
Inara was always busy. She was an avid gardener, enjoyed the arts, and loved
opera. She had a beautiful singing voice that was enjoyed by many as she played
the piano, especially on holidays.

Inara had a passion for helping people and always put others before herself. Her list of volunteer
activities is long and varied and incudes the Rangeley Public Library and the Rangeley Region Guides &
Sportsman’s Association. Everyone around her enjoyed and will deeply miss her
grace, elegance, and overwhelming kindness.
